The short version
Census Tract 9501 is wealthier than most US places, with a median household income of $93,173. Population has held roughly steady since 2020. Median home value is $342,700.

Frequently asked
How many people live in this census tract?
this census tract has about 3,629 residents according to the 2024 American Community Survey.
What is the median household income in this census tract?
The typical household in this census tract earns about $93,173 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.
Is this census tract expensive?
In this census tract, the median home is worth about $342,700, and the typical rent is about $1,198 a month.
How educated are people in this census tract?
About 30.4% of adults age 25 and over in this census tract hold a bachelor's degree or higher.
What is the poverty rate in this census tract?
About 9.0% of people in this census tract live below the federal poverty line.
